Capitalizing project costs in the crypto space presents unique challenges compared to traditional GAAP accounting. While the core principles remain – direct relation to the project, future economic benefits, and reliable measurability – their application is nuanced.
For instance, consider the development of a new blockchain protocol. Costs related to direct developer salaries, essential hardware, and legally required audits are easily capitalizable. They directly contribute to the protocol’s functionality and generate future economic benefits through potential transaction fees or token appreciation.
However, marketing and community building expenses are more ambiguous. While crucial for adoption, their direct contribution to the project’s future economic benefits is harder to quantify reliably. The same holds true for speculative research into unrelated technologies or exploration of untested methodologies. These might benefit the project long-term, but lack immediate, measurable economic ties.
Furthermore, the volatile nature of cryptocurrencies complicates the reliable measurement aspect. Future economic benefits are inherently uncertain due to market fluctuations, regulatory changes, and technological disruptions. Accurate forecasting becomes extremely difficult, making capitalization decisions much riskier. Therefore, a conservative approach is often necessary to avoid overstating assets.
Blockchain’s decentralized nature also introduces challenges. If a significant portion of project development occurs within a decentralized autonomous organization (DAO), tracking and verifying costs becomes far more complex than in traditional, centralized structures. Establishing clear cost allocation and achieving reliable measurement necessitates robust and transparent governance within the DAO.
Ultimately, capitalization decisions for crypto projects require a careful balance between aggressive accounting strategies that could maximize reported value and conservative ones that mitigate the risk of misrepresenting financial health. The key is to prioritize transparency and ensure all cost allocations are well-documented and justifiable.
What are the gaap rules for capitalization?
GAAP capitalization rules hinge on the concept of future economic benefits. Essentially, if an expenditure is expected to provide benefits extending beyond a single accounting period (typically a year), it’s a candidate for capitalization—meaning it’s recorded as an asset on the balance sheet rather than expensed immediately on the income statement.
This is analogous to the way DeFi protocols accrue value over time. A project might invest heavily in R&D (like building a new consensus mechanism). Under GAAP, if this investment is projected to yield substantial future returns, it might be capitalized instead of being written off immediately. The key difference lies in the *demonstrable, quantifiable nature* of those future returns. A crypto project needs solid projections, not just hype, to justify such treatment.
Consider these key factors affecting GAAP capitalization:
- Useful life: The asset’s expected duration of providing economic benefits.
- Probable future benefits: The likelihood of receiving those benefits. This requires robust forecasting and, ideally, independent verification.
- Measurability: The cost of the asset must be reliably measurable.
Specific examples in the context of crypto and blockchain might include:
- Capitalization of software development costs for a novel blockchain protocol if it’s demonstrably expected to generate significant future transaction fees.
- Capitalization of hardware costs for a mining operation, given the expected lifespan of the equipment and its contribution to future mining revenue.
- However, speculative investments in other cryptocurrencies would generally be expensed, not capitalized, unless part of a larger, demonstrably valuable strategy (like a strategic acquisition).
Proper capitalization under GAAP is crucial for transparent financial reporting. Misrepresenting capitalization can lead to inaccurate valuations and mislead stakeholders. It’s a sophisticated area requiring careful consideration and expert accounting advice, particularly within the rapidly evolving crypto landscape.
What is an example of capitalization in a project?
In cryptocurrency projects, capitalization often refers to the market capitalization, which is the total value of all circulating tokens. However, we can also apply the accounting principle of capitalization to project development costs. This is particularly relevant for projects involving significant infrastructure development or the creation of new tokens/assets.
Example: Developing a new Layer-2 scaling solution.
- Capitalized Costs:
- Server infrastructure costs (hardware, hosting).
- Developer salaries directly involved in the core protocol’s development.
- Costs associated with security audits crucial for the network’s integrity.
- Legal and regulatory compliance fees for operating the network.
- Expensed Costs:
- Marketing and advertising expenses (considered operational costs).
- Salaries of personnel involved in community management (not directly creating the asset).
- Routine software maintenance (not adding core functionality).
Capitalizing these costs defers their recognition as expenses, impacting the project’s financial statements and potentially its valuation. The capitalized costs become part of the project’s overall asset base, depreciated over time (or amortized if intangible). Proper capitalization is crucial for accurate financial reporting and attracting investors who rely on transparent financial data. This is especially important in a regulated environment or when seeking institutional investment. Failure to correctly categorize costs can lead to misrepresentation of a project’s financial health and potentially legal repercussions.
How do you determine if something should be capitalized or expensed?
The capitalization vs. expensing decision hinges on the asset’s useful life. Think of it this way: Will this expenditure benefit the business beyond the current accounting period? If yes, capitalize it; if no, expense it. A useful life exceeding one year is a common threshold, but it’s not a hard and fast rule. Consider materiality; small expenditures, even if technically having a useful life over a year, might be expensed for simplicity. Also, remember capitalization involves depreciation or amortization over the asset’s useful life, impacting future financial statements and potentially influencing your tax liability. This means that while capitalizing an asset boosts short-term profitability, it reduces it in later periods. Conversely, expensing creates a higher immediate expense but less distortion to future statements. The choice is a balancing act, optimized for accuracy and practical accounting considerations. Always consult accounting standards (like GAAP or IFRS) and professional advice when in doubt, especially for complex assets with unusual depreciation patterns or significant financial implications. This is particularly crucial for trades involving substantial capital investments where the accounting treatment can heavily influence valuation and investor perception. Get it wrong, and you could be significantly under or overstating your profits.
How do you calculate cost of capital for a project?
Calculating the cost of capital for a project is like figuring out the average price you pay for all the money used to fund it. Think of it like a crypto portfolio – you might have some in Bitcoin, some in Ethereum, and some in stablecoins. Each has a different ‘cost’ or return expectation. We use something called the Weighted Average Cost of Capital (WACC) to find this average.
WACC is calculated by weighting the cost of each funding source by its proportion in the total funding.
The basic formula is:
WACC = (Weight of Debt * Cost of Debt) + (Weight of Equity * Cost of Equity) + (Weight of Preferred Stock * Cost of Preferred Stock)
- Weight of Debt: The percentage of your project’s funding that comes from loans or debt. Think of this like borrowing stablecoins to leverage your crypto investments.
- Cost of Debt: The interest rate you pay on your debt. This is straightforward for loans – the stated interest.
- Weight of Equity: The percentage funded by investors (like selling some of your Bitcoin for the project). In crypto, this might be through token sales or ICOs.
- Cost of Equity: This is trickier. It represents the return investors expect on their investment. We often use models like the Capital Asset Pricing Model (CAPM) to estimate this, which considers factors like market risk and the project’s expected returns.
- Weight of Preferred Stock: This applies if you issued preferred stock (a less common funding method, similar to a hybrid between debt and equity). It has its own cost, usually a fixed dividend yield.
Important Note: For crypto projects, the “Cost of Equity” can be particularly challenging to estimate due to the volatility of the market. Traditional methods might need adjustments to accurately reflect the risk and return profiles of crypto-assets.
- Identify all funding sources for your project.
- Determine the weight (percentage) of each funding source.
- Calculate the cost of each funding source (interest rates for debt, expected return for equity, etc.).
- Apply the WACC formula to find the average cost of capital.
This WACC then acts as a benchmark discount rate when evaluating the project’s profitability – if your project’s returns are below the WACC, it’s likely not worth pursuing.

How do you evaluate a capital project?
Evaluating a capital project in crypto is similar to traditional finance, but with some key differences. One basic method is the payback period: how long it takes for a project (like buying mining equipment or developing a new DeFi protocol) to generate enough cryptocurrency to cover its initial investment cost.
A shorter payback period is better. However, unlike traditional finance, crypto projects often involve significant volatility. The value of the cryptocurrency generated might fluctuate wildly, making accurate payback period calculations challenging. You need to consider potential price drops and their impact on your return.
While the payback period is simple, it’s crucial to consider other metrics too. For example, Net Present Value (NPV) discounts future cash flows back to their present value, accounting for the time value of money and risk. This is especially important in crypto because of the high risk and potential for rapid price changes. A positive NPV suggests a profitable project.
Internal Rate of Return (IRR) shows the discount rate at which the NPV equals zero. A higher IRR indicates a more attractive project. Remember that both NPV and IRR calculations require making assumptions about future cryptocurrency prices and operational costs, introducing significant uncertainty.
Furthermore, consider factors beyond pure financial returns. For example, the potential for network effects, the strength of the development team, and regulatory risks all influence a crypto project’s long-term viability and should be part of your evaluation.

How do you measure capitalization?
Capitalization in traditional finance is typically measured by the debt-to-capital ratio, comparing total debt to total capitalization (Total Equity + Total Debt). This is a simple leverage ratio.
In the cryptocurrency space, measuring capitalization is more nuanced. While market capitalization (total supply x current price) is widely used, it’s a less reliable indicator of a project’s true financial health than in traditional markets. Market cap is highly susceptible to volatility and manipulation.
A more robust approach might incorporate on-chain metrics. For example, analyzing the total value locked (TVL) in a decentralized finance (DeFi) protocol offers a better sense of its underlying economic activity and value than simple market cap. TVL reflects the actual assets locked within a protocol, providing a more tangible measure of its usage and potential.
Furthermore, considering the circulating supply, rather than the total supply, provides a more accurate reflection of the currently available tokens in the market, leading to a more refined market capitalization calculation. Total supply often includes tokens locked for various reasons (e.g., team allocation, staking), which are not immediately available for trading and thus don’t influence the current market price accurately.
Ultimately, a comprehensive assessment of cryptocurrency capitalization requires a multi-faceted approach, integrating market capitalization with on-chain data, such as TVL, transaction volume, and network activity. The reliance on a single metric like market cap alone can be misleading and should be avoided.
